What types of preschools are available in Hildebran, NC, and how do I find them?

In Hildebran, you'll find a mix of private preschools, faith-based programs, and potentially state-funded Pre-K options. A great starting point is to contact the Burke County Partnership for Children, which is the local Smart Start agency; they maintain resources and referrals for licensed early childhood programs in the area. You can also check with local churches and community centers, as they often host preschool programs.

What is the average cost of preschool in Hildebran, and are there financial assistance programs?

Preschool tuition in Hildebran typically ranges from $150 to $300 per week, depending on the program's hours, curriculum, and facilities. For financial assistance, inquire directly with preschools about possible scholarships and apply for the North Carolina Pre-Kindergarten (NC Pre-K) program if you meet income and other eligibility requirements. The Burke County Partnership for Children can also guide you to local subsidy opportunities.

What should I look for to ensure a preschool in Hildebran is high-quality and licensed?

First, verify the preschool is licensed by the North Carolina Division of Child Development and Early Education (DCDEE); you can check this online. Look for programs with low student-to-teacher ratios, qualified teachers, and a clear educational philosophy. Visiting the preschool in person is crucial to observe the environment, safety measures, and how staff interact with the children.

How do enrollment timelines and waitlists work for Hildebran preschools?

Enrollment periods for Hildebran preschools often begin in early spring (January-March) for the following fall semester, but popular programs may have waitlists year-round. It's advisable to start your search and schedule tours at least 6-9 months in advance. For NC Pre-K, the application process is centralized through the Burke County Partnership for Children and has specific deadlines, so contact them early.

Are there preschools in Hildebran that offer flexible schedules or extended care for working parents?

Yes, several preschools in and around Hildebran offer extended day options, typically from around 7:30 AM to 5:30 PM, to accommodate working parents. When researching, specifically ask about their operating hours, early drop-off/late pick-up policies, and any additional fees for extended care. Some programs may also offer part-time schedules (e.g., 2-3 days a week) as an alternative.

For three-year-olds, the ideal program is less about formal academics and more about fostering a love for discovery through play. The best schools in our area understand that this age is crucial for developing social skills, emotional regulation, and foundational cognitive abilities. When you visit a potential preschool or early learning center in Hildebran, look for classrooms that are vibrant and inviting, filled with opportunities for hands-on exploration. You should see areas for building with blocks, engaging in pretend play, creating art, and looking at books. These activities are the building blocks of future learning, helping children develop problem-solving skills, language, and fine motor coordination in a joyful way.

A key factor to consider is the philosophy and approach of the teachers. The educators in our local programs are dedicated to creating a secure and predictable environment where your three-year-old can build confidence. Don’t hesitate to ask about a typical day. A balanced schedule for this age includes plenty of free play, group activities like circle time for songs and stories, outdoor time to run and explore, and simple routines that help children understand sequence and expectation. Inquire about how social-emotional learning is woven into the day, as learning to share, take turns, and express feelings are some of the most important lessons a three-year-old will learn.
